Regions Tower, Modern skyscraper in downtown Shreveport, United States.
Regions Tower is a skyscraper in downtown Shreveport with 25 floors and an exterior of glass and steel. The building houses office spaces for regional businesses across its multiple levels.
The structure was completed in 1986 and originally named Commercial National Bank Tower. It later became a major financial center serving the Shreveport region.
The tower represents the architectural evolution of Shreveport's downtown district, reflecting the city's growth as a regional business hub.
The building has a conference facility with seating for about 200 people and a fitness center for tenants. Access and directions are clearly marked for visitors and business professionals.
The tower was the tallest structure in northern Louisiana for many years and still defines the city's skyline today. Its distinctive shape remains visible from many points across downtown.
